Where you delete posts saying there is some issue but don't quote it, link to it, nothing, so people would have no idea what post actually got deleted or what the issue is.
We have to do it manually, time permitting.

It’s possible that our forum software will add an option to DM a copy of the deleted message to the poster (see better solution below), but we currently don’t have any options available to us except doing it manually, which can be quite time consuming.

We always do upon request, though.

Update: A better solution may be to have the alerts include a link to temporary pages that show the deleted content, which is only accessible for ~30 days. This way, no one is bombarded with DM's (and emails) if a lot of content is deleted.
